![]() from wiki - Will this jail break work on my current firmware? If the third field of your firmware version number: 5.8.7.0.1 is larger than 7 this jail break will not work on your device. That means it will not work on: 5.8.8, 5.8.9, 5.8.10, ..., 5.8.99999999. (It's NOT possible at this time to downgrade and use this jailbreak) |

The title of the threads (which can not be changed even by the post owner) typically mention the device and/or firmware version that was used in the examples.
They are not a limiting condition. With the exception of the two Oasis models (serial port has not been identified on either), all touch screen devices use the same procedures when dealing with them over the serial port. De-bricking, down grading, modifying, whatever... All same-same, of course when files are needed, they need to be proper for the device model. But procedure and practices are same-same. |
